TEACHING EXPERTISE
Cameron Van der Smee is a leading educator in higher education with expertise in Health and Physical Education, and Sociology. He brings expertise in curriculum, pedagogy, assessment, engagement and reflective practice to his teaching of health and physical education pre-service teachers.
Cameron built his career in teaching and learning, beginning as a primary school class and physical education teacher before transitioning into tertiary education. He currently serves as the Course Director of the Bachelor of Health and Physical Education program. As a director, he has steered the program through a national accreditation and developed a range of programs to support student success and engagement, including a suite of first-year programs to help with the transition into university. As a leader, he has developed multiple innovative approaches that he has applied to improve student learning in his units and the broader program. He has also mentored multiple staff members in delivering these approaches in their own teaching.
As an educator, his teaching philosophy is underpinned by student-centred pedagogies. These pedagogies are beneficial as they challenge power relations by allowing educators to listen and pedagogically respond to the needs and interests of diverse student groups in their own contexts. This approach also provides the ability to engage with student voice by providing the opportunity for students to shape their own education. This approach provides the opportunity to support pre-service teachers (PSTs) in developing their ability to pedagogically respond to the diverse range of student strengths and needs in their classrooms.
Cameron applies this approach to develop his teaching and scholarship hand-in-hand, by applying everything that he researches into his teaching and using his teaching to guide the areas that he researches. Cameron has been invited to present on his approach to teaching and learning both nationally (AARE Conference, AEA Teachers Conference) and internationally (Guest Lecture at the University of Sargodha, Pakistan)
His contribution to teaching excellence in Teacher Education has been recognised through a Vice-Chancellor's Award for Teaching and Learning (Federation University, 2022) and acknowledgment as a Senior Fellow of the Higher Education Academy (2025)
